description Product Description

Used primarily in research settings as a key intermediate in the synthesis of biologically active compounds, particularly those targeting the central nervous system. Its structural features make it valuable in developing potential pharmaceuticals for neurological disorders, including depression and anxiety. The compound's ability to interact with neurotransmitter transporters allows it to serve as a scaffold in the design of selective inhibitors for serotonin, norepinephrine, or dopamine reuptake, which are important mechanisms in antidepressant and stimulant drugs. Additionally, it has been explored in the development of radiolabeled derivatives for use in positron emission tomography (PET) imaging to study brain receptor distribution and function.
